Adaptive fuzzy controller based MPPT for photovoltaic systems
Energy Conversion and Management, Volume 78, Year 2014
Notification
URL copied to clipboard!
Description
This paper presents an intelligent approach to optimize the performances of photovoltaic systems. The system consists of a PV panel, a DC-DC boost converter, a maximum power point tracker controller and a resistive load. The key idea of the proposed approach is the use of a fuzzy controller with an adaptive gain as a maximum power point tracker. The proposed controller integrates two different rule bases. The first is used to adjust the duty cycle of the boost converter as in the case of a conventional fuzzy controller while the second rule base is designed for an online adjusting of the controller's gain. The performances of the adaptive fuzzy controller are compared with those obtained using a conventional fuzzy controllers with different gains and in each case, the proposed controller outperforms its conventional counterpart. © 2013 Elsevier Ltd.
